An hour ago, I saw a male Eurasian Wigeon in the narrow cove at the southeast corner of Setauket Harbor. This is along Shore Road, which runs north from Route 25A in Setauket.
This is almost surely the same bird that has been sporadically frequenting the Setauket mill pond,which is now partly frozen over and has a much reduced number of waterfowl. The cove has been a favored site for a male Eurasian Wigeon for several years, possibly a single returning bird.
